What are the different types of auxiliary lights for motorcycles?
There are many different types of auxiliary lights for motorcycles. Some of the most common include headlight replacements, fog lights, and driving lights.
How do I install auxiliary lights on my motorcycle?
There are a few ways to install auxiliary lights on a motorcycle. One way is to use a light bar, which is a metal or plastic bar that attaches to the front or back of the bike and holds the lights. Another way is to use light pods, which are small, cylindrical lights that attach to the bike with a bracket. Finally, you can use light mounts, which are brackets that attach to the bike and hold the lights.
Conclusion
There is no one-size-fits-all answer to the question of what the best auxiliary lights for a motorcycle are, as the best option will vary depending on the specific needs of the rider. Some factors to consider when choosing auxiliary lights include the type of riding being done, the weather conditions, and the budget.
Some good options for auxiliary lights include headlight modulators, LED lights, and high-output spotlights. Headlight modulators can be a good option for riders who do a lot of night riding, as they help to increase the visibility of the motorcycle. LED lights are a good choice for riders who want a bright light, and they are also very energy-efficient. High-output spotlights can be a good choice for riders who need a lot of light in a specific area, such as when riding off-road.
